So what are the ways to eventually get to 300 warps on that banner? Like in a month, how many normal warp tickets do we get?


wizj619

you get 3 per character. 1 each at levels 20/40/60. You get a bunch early on from Trailblaze levels. The only consistent renewal sources I can think of are you get 5 per month from the Ember shop, 1 a week from Simulated Universe and 5 per patch from Nameless Honor. So about 12-13 per month, on average.

Need a bit of advice: I got Jingliu, and was thinking of pairing her with Tingyun, but need advice on the other 2 members between Fu Xuan, Lynx and Pela. Ideally if you could tell me *why* instead of just *who*, so I could learn a bit more about teambuilding


dummie619

Pela is one of her best teammates because of her AoE def shred. JL gets a big atk% buff in her enhanced state, so atk buffers like Asta lose value on her team. JL benefits more from def shred (Pela) & dmg boost (Tingyun). Give Pela Resolution LC if you have it to add even more def shred to her kit. If you have Pela's E4, her skill adds Ice RES shred (the only 4* chara that can add that). Skill point flexible means you can recover SPs when you need them or spend SPs for the ice RES shred when you want. FX is nice if she's well-built enough to sustain against JL's HP drain. FX will likely lose more HP reversal stacks than usual. She also gives a crit rate boost which means you can go for lower crit rate on JL and fish for other good stats (spd & crit dmg). Crowd control resist is situationally nice depending on enemy. Skill point positive, allows teammates to skill more often. Lynx is good for the AoE heal+debuff cleanse on ult, healing over time to proactively heal against JL's HP drain, and emergency heal with skill. Can use skill on JL to increase aggro towards her and get both of their ults up faster if JL gets hit. Skill point positive. I find myself switching between Lynx & FX. Lynx feels comfier since she has so many sources of healing but FX is nice for short fights. My Pela is always with JL, she's a great teammate.

How well does jingliu work in auto? And can jingliu work well with DHIL in the same team?


raydude888

Very Well. Jingliu is a SP-neutral character. Using two turns to build up stacks, and two consuming it, so she's pretty good. The main problem with her A.I sometimes, is she ults when it's ready, which is sometimes a bad thing when you want three stacks of her skill. For example, she skills, gets one stack, ults, gets another and activates her powered mode. If the A.I had just waited another turn, I would have used a skill again, get her powered state, ult, and have three stacks instead of just two. aside from that, she's pretty good, and the situation above doesn't happen always, but is a pain when it does.

Significant-Soil-985

The starter characters are Dan Heng, March 7th, Asta, Herta, MC, Qing que (need to clear forgotten = star rail version of spiral abyss floor 1-8), Natasha, and Serval. Herta is the only one you should avoid using. Dan Heng usable single target wind. March your first experience with character that apply shields like Noelle. And can freeze enemies and she can cleanse with her shield. Cleanse means removing debuffs. Asta buffs speed (determines turn order) and atk. Also good at breaking fire weak enemies. Close to Bennet, but Ting Yun is actually the Bennet of star rail. Herta AoE ice damage, but no damage modifiers. MC gets different paths like Genshin's different elements. First you get is physical which is average, but later you get a defensive fire version who is useable. Qingque the Xianliang of Star rail. Good damage dealer that gets better after C4 (E4 in star rail). Natasha your only source of health earlier game. Can cleanse debuff on skill and AoE heal ult. Usable but better healers later on. Serval AoE lightning who is good early due to all the robots you run into. She also good later game.

So I'm a new player who just started on the ps5 version of HSR and I've got a few questions. 1) Regarding pity, I've read that soft pity is reached at 90 with a 50% chance of you getting the 5 star. However, let's say i roll on the JL banner. When i view the banner, it says that she's the only 5 star on rate up. As such are we guaranteed to get her at 90? Or are the 5 star's drawn from the story pool? 2) Should I ever roll on the lightcone banner for JL's lightcone? Or should i hoard up the rolls for other 5 star chars? 3) Regarding leveling characters, since mine is a new account, should i ever fully level my characters to 20? Or should i just level them up to 10 and then have them naturally level while using them in battles?


Aradine12

Hard pity is 90- at 90 pulls, you are guaranteed a 5\*. This count resets whenever you get a 5\*. Soft pity is 75 pulls- starting from the 75th pull, your odds of getting a 5\* greatly increase, until it's 100% at the 90th pull. When you're pulling on a limited character banner, you have a 50% chance on any given 5\* for it to be the banner character. Doesn't matter if you pulled early, or hit the 90-pull pity, there's a 50% chance. If you don't get the limited character, though, the next 5\* pulled is guaranteed to be the banner character. (The off-banner characters are always the 5\* from the standard banner.) Generally it's not recommended to pull for lightcones unless you're spending money. It's almost the same amount of pulls as another 5\* character, so people will usually save for those. Jing Yuan's lightcone is pretty good though, so it may be worth the investment, especially if you have an erudition character you use a lot. (edit: I misread Jingliu for Jing Yuan. I dunno how good her LC, for this question.) You should use exp to level the characters you are raising, and leave the rest low. As you progress, keeping your characters at max level becomes more and more expensive, so you should do so only for your main team at first. As you gain more EQ levels, it'll be easy to raise your other characters to level 20 or 40, which gets you a standard banner pull, so that's nice, but you should mainly focus on your main roster of characters. But don't rely on battle exp, because it will hardly do anything. You'll want to spend your exp items to raise your characters to max, or at least close to max (if you want them to keep earning battle exp).

grayrest

The standard 5\* characters are the ones available on the standard banner. When you get a 5\* you have a 50% chance to get the featured character and a 50% chance at a standard 5\*. If you do not get the featured character the next 5\* you pull on the character banner will be the featured character. This is independent of the 90 pull pity; pity and guarantee are separate mechanics. Like pity, this carries over between banners. > Should I ever roll on the lightcone banner for JL's lightcone? Or should i hoard up the rolls for other 5 star chars? Up to you. I skip 3/4 of banners and pull for eidolons and lightcones on the rest but most people do not. > have them naturally level while using them in battles? You will not be able to effectively level them off combat xp. The reason items are used for xp in gatchas is to allow newly pulled characters to be usefully leveled up without the need for immediate grinding. It's the primary leveling mechanic. Some people will level to (say) 79 and grind out the last level with combat but it takes a long time and the XP saved is marginal. Do it if you're into min-maxing.

Regarding the beginner wish, let's say you get a 5 star before reaching the 50 rolls (like say in 30 rolls), would you still get another 5 star when you reach 50 rolls?


Pan151

You lose the guarantee once you get a 5 star.


Significant-Soil-985

Maybe, but no longer guaranteed. It would be the same probability if you started from zero pity.


[deleted]

no. The fine print states *within* 50 pulls, not *at/after* 50 pulls. Thats why people say to ignore the beginner banner despite the discount if you hit early, because its impossible to hit a second pity and you can start wishing and building pity on other banners sooner.


bkteer

Oh so after getting the first one, does it not contribute to pity?


[deleted]

The beginner banner is a completely separate banner with a discount so the pity it builds goes nowhere as you can't hit another 50(or 90 assuming they didn't change it) pulls on a 50 pull limit banner. Its not "The first 50 pulls on standard have a 2 ticker discount" its a completely different banner.
